2018 Sonic Boom Festival: Concert No. 2 (Mixed Ensembles)
The 2018 Sonic Boom Festival continues with a second night of mixed ensembles featuring a wide variety of music written for one to four players performing on a wide range of different instruments from a double neck electric guitar to bass clarinet and percussion. Once again, this evening of music promises to be an exciting showcase of the talent and creativity of some of BCs finest composers as they combine instruments in beautiful and interesting ways, performed by eclectic combinations of some of BCs finest musicians.
Programme: (Not in concert order)
Jeremy ONeill: Communion
Edward Top: Three Studies for 18-String Double Neck Electric Guitar
Nadia Schibli: Threnody
Paul Haskill: Go East, Old Man
Mattheus Brown: Water Cycle
Brian Fremlin: Phishing Reel
Howard Dai: Little Spain
Adam Junk: En Spirale Inspire
Cheryl Olvera: The Ghost
Alvaro Rojas: Slapback
Erica Regehr: Sunshine
